Can Ear Drops Effectively Remove Ear Wax? A Comprehensive Guide

can ear drop remove ear wax

Ear wax, or cerumen, is a natural substance produced by the ears to protect the ear canal from dust, bacteria, and other foreign particles. While it typically expels itself, excessive buildup can lead to discomfort or hearing issues. Many people wonder if ear drops can effectively remove ear wax, and the answer is yes—certain types of ear drops, such as those containing carbamide peroxide or glycerin, can soften and loosen ear wax, making it easier to naturally expel or flush out. However, it’s crucial to use ear drops as directed and avoid them if there’s a possibility of a perforated eardrum or infection. For severe cases, consulting a healthcare professional is recommended to ensure safe and effective removal.

Types of Ear Drops: Oil-based, peroxide, or saline solutions designed to soften or dissolve ear wax

Ear drops are a common remedy for ear wax buildup, but not all solutions are created equal. Oil-based ear drops, such as those containing olive oil or mineral oil, work by lubricating and softening the wax, making it easier to naturally migrate out of the ear canal. These are particularly gentle and suitable for most age groups, including children and the elderly. To use, tilt your head to the side, place 2–3 drops in the affected ear, and keep the head tilted for 5–10 minutes to allow the oil to penetrate. Repeat this process twice daily for 3–5 days, or until the wax softens sufficiently.

Peroxide-based ear drops, often containing carbamide peroxide, take a different approach by dissolving ear wax through oxidation. When inserted into the ear, the peroxide releases oxygen bubbles that help break down the wax. This method is effective for moderate to severe wax impaction but should be used cautiously. Follow the instructions carefully, typically applying 5–10 drops twice daily for 3–4 days. Avoid using peroxide drops if you have a perforated eardrum or ear infection, as they can cause irritation or discomfort. Always consult a healthcare professional if unsure.

Saline solutions, though less common, offer a mild alternative for those seeking a more natural approach. These drops, often made with a mixture of salt and water, help hydrate and loosen ear wax without harsh chemicals. They are particularly useful for individuals with sensitive ears or those prone to irritation. To apply, warm the saline solution to body temperature, instill 3–5 drops into the ear, and leave for 5–10 minutes before draining. This method may require more patience, as results are gradual, but it is safe for long-term use if needed.

Choosing the right ear drop depends on the severity of the wax buildup and individual sensitivities. Oil-based solutions are ideal for mild cases and routine maintenance, while peroxide drops are better suited for more stubborn blockages. Saline solutions provide a gentle, chemical-free option for those who prefer a natural approach. Regardless of the type, always follow the recommended dosage and application instructions, and never insert cotton swabs or other objects into the ear canal, as this can push wax deeper or cause injury. When in doubt, consult a healthcare provider for personalized advice.

Effectiveness of Ear Drops: How well ear drops remove wax compared to other methods like irrigation

Ear drops are a common go-to solution for softening and removing ear wax, but their effectiveness varies widely depending on the type of wax and the individual’s ear anatomy. Most over-the-counter ear drops contain carbamide peroxide or glycerin, which work by breaking down the wax into smaller, more manageable pieces. For mild to moderate wax buildup, these drops can be highly effective when used correctly. The process typically involves tilting the head to the side, applying 3–5 drops into the ear canal, and letting it sit for 5–10 minutes. This softens the wax, making it easier to naturally migrate out of the ear or be gently rinsed away. However, for impacted or hardened wax, ear drops alone may not suffice, as they lack the mechanical force needed to dislodge stubborn blockages.

Irrigation, often performed by healthcare professionals, offers a more aggressive approach to wax removal. This method uses a syringe or specialized device to flush warm water into the ear canal, physically dislodging and washing out the wax. While irrigation is generally more effective for severe cases, it carries risks such as ear infection, eardrum damage, or discomfort if not done properly. For instance, the water temperature must be regulated (around body temperature, 37°C), and the pressure should be gentle to avoid injury. Irrigation is often recommended for adults with significant wax buildup but may not be suitable for children, older adults, or individuals with a history of ear infections or perforated eardrums.

Comparing the two methods, ear drops are safer and more accessible for home use, making them ideal for routine maintenance or mild wax issues. Irrigation, on the other hand, is a quicker and more definitive solution for severe blockages but requires professional oversight. A practical tip is to use ear drops for a few days before irrigation to soften the wax, potentially making the procedure more comfortable and effective. For example, applying carbamide peroxide drops twice daily for 3–5 days can significantly reduce the need for forceful irrigation.

It’s important to note that neither method is universally superior; the choice depends on the severity of the wax buildup and the individual’s medical history. For instance, ear drops are generally safe for all age groups, including children over 3 years old, but irrigation should be avoided in children under 12 unless performed by an experienced clinician. Additionally, individuals with diabetes, weakened immune systems, or ear tube implants should consult a healthcare provider before attempting either method.

In conclusion, while ear drops are a gentle and effective solution for most cases of ear wax, irrigation remains the gold standard for severe or impacted wax. Combining the two methods—softening with drops followed by gentle irrigation—can yield the best results. Always follow product instructions or medical advice, and avoid inserting cotton swabs or other objects into the ear canal, as this can push wax deeper and cause injury. When in doubt, consult a healthcare professional to determine the safest and most effective approach for your specific situation.

Safety Concerns: Potential risks, such as irritation, infection, or damage to the eardrum

Ear drops are a common go-to solution for removing ear wax, but their misuse can lead to serious safety concerns. One of the most immediate risks is irritation, often caused by improper application or using drops with harsh chemicals. For instance, ear drops containing hydrogen peroxide or carbamide peroxide can cause stinging or burning if the ear canal is already inflamed or if the solution is not at body temperature. To minimize this risk, always warm the ear drops by holding the bottle in your hands for a few minutes before use, and ensure the ear canal is not already irritated from previous attempts at wax removal.

Another significant concern is the risk of infection, particularly when ear drops are used in ears with perforated eardrums or existing infections. The eardrum acts as a barrier to prevent bacteria from entering the middle ear, but if it’s compromised, liquid from ear drops can carry pathogens deeper into the ear, leading to complications like otitis media or otitis externa. For this reason, it’s crucial to consult a healthcare professional before using ear drops if you suspect a perforated eardrum or have symptoms of infection, such as pain, discharge, or fever.

Damage to the eardrum is a less common but more severe risk, especially when ear drops are inserted under pressure or with improper technique. For example, using a bulb syringe to administer ear drops forcefully can push wax or liquid against the eardrum, potentially causing trauma. To avoid this, follow a gentle approach: tilt the head to the side, place the recommended dosage (usually 3–5 drops for adults, 1–2 drops for children) into the ear canal, and keep the head tilted for 3–5 minutes to allow the drops to work. Never insert cotton swabs or other objects to push the drops in, as this can exacerbate the risk.

Children and older adults are particularly vulnerable to these risks due to differences in ear anatomy and sensitivity. For children under 3 years old, ear drops should only be used under medical supervision, as their ear canals are smaller and more prone to injury. Similarly, older adults with fragile skin or pre-existing ear conditions may experience heightened irritation or infection. Always read the product label for age-specific instructions and consult a healthcare provider if unsure.

In conclusion, while ear drops can be effective for wax removal, their safety hinges on proper use and awareness of potential risks. By understanding the specific dangers of irritation, infection, and eardrum damage, and by following guidelines tailored to age and ear health, individuals can mitigate these risks and use ear drops safely. When in doubt, seek professional advice to ensure the chosen method is appropriate for your situation.

Proper Application: Correct usage, dosage, and duration for effective ear wax removal

Ear drops can indeed remove ear wax, but their effectiveness hinges on precise application. Over-the-counter solutions typically contain carbamide peroxide, glycerin, or mineral oil, which soften and break down wax for easy expulsion. However, misuse—such as excessive dosage or prolonged use—can lead to irritation, dizziness, or even eardrum damage. Understanding the correct usage, dosage, and duration is critical for safe and effective ear wax removal.

Steps for Proper Application: Begin by warming the ear drops to body temperature to prevent dizziness. Tilt your head sideways, placing 3–5 drops (approximately 0.25–0.5 mL) into the affected ear for adults, or 2 drops (0.1–0.2 mL) for children aged 2–12. Keep the head tilted for 3–5 minutes to allow the solution to penetrate the wax. Repeat this process twice daily for 3–5 days, or as directed by a healthcare provider. For children under 2, consult a pediatrician before use, as their ear canals are more sensitive.

Cautions and Considerations: Avoid using ear drops if you have a perforated eardrum, ear infection, or tube in the eardrum, as this can worsen the condition. Do not exceed the recommended dosage, as overuse can lead to skin maceration or chemical burns. If symptoms persist after 5 days, discontinue use and seek medical advice. Always read the product label for specific instructions, as formulations may vary.

Practical Tips for Enhanced Effectiveness: After applying drops, consider using a warm washcloth over the ear to enhance wax softening. When flushing the ear with a bulb syringe, use lukewarm water and tilt the head downward to prevent water from pooling in the ear canal. For stubborn wax, a healthcare professional may recommend a higher concentration of carbamide peroxide (e.g., 6.5%) under supervision.

When to Avoid: Situations where ear drops should not be used, like with a perforated eardrum

Ear drops are a common go-to solution for managing ear wax buildup, but they’re not a one-size-fits-all remedy. In certain situations, using ear drops can do more harm than good. One critical scenario is when you have a perforated eardrum—a condition where the thin membrane separating the ear canal from the middle ear is torn or damaged. Applying ear drops in this case can allow liquids to enter the middle ear, potentially leading to infection, dizziness, or even hearing loss. Always consult a healthcare professional if you suspect a perforated eardrum, as they can provide a proper diagnosis and recommend safer alternatives.

Another situation to avoid ear drops is when there’s an active ear infection. Ear drops often contain ingredients like acids or alcohols that can irritate inflamed or infected tissue, exacerbating pain and discomfort. For instance, using carbamide peroxide drops during an infection can cause stinging or burning sensations. Instead, focus on treating the underlying infection with prescribed antibiotics or antifungal medications. If you’re unsure whether an infection is present, look for symptoms like severe pain, discharge with an odor, or fever, and seek medical advice promptly.

Children under the age of 3 and older adults with fragile ear canals should also avoid certain types of ear drops without professional guidance. The ear canals of young children are narrower and more sensitive, making them prone to irritation from even mild solutions. Similarly, older adults may have thinning skin or pre-existing conditions that increase the risk of adverse reactions. For these groups, warm water irrigation or manual removal by a healthcare provider is often a safer option. Always check the product label for age-specific warnings and consult a pediatrician or ENT specialist when in doubt.

Lastly, if you’ve recently undergone ear surgery or have a history of ear trauma, ear drops should be used with extreme caution. Surgical sites or healing tissues can be easily damaged by the chemicals in ear drops, delaying recovery or causing complications. For example, using oil-based drops after tympanoplasty (eardrum repair) can interfere with the healing process. In such cases, follow your surgeon’s post-operative instructions meticulously and avoid self-medicating with over-the-counter solutions. When in doubt, err on the side of caution and seek professional advice to ensure safe and effective ear care.
